The Role of a Costume Assistant

Costume assistants play a crucial role in the production process, ensuring that actors are dressed appropriately for their roles. They work closely with Costume Designers to source, alter, and maintain costumes. Their responsibilities include:

  1. Costume Preparation: Costume assistants help prepare costumes for fittings, rehearsals, and performances. This involves ensuring all garments fit correctly and are in good condition.

  2. Sourcing and Purchasing: They may be responsible for sourcing or purchasing costumes and accessories, which may involve liaising with suppliers and managing budgets.

  3. Alterations and Repairs: Costume assistants possess basic sewing skills and are proficient in making alterations or repairs to costumes as needed.

  4. Organizational Skills: They keep meticulous records of costumes, ensuring they are properly labeled, stored, and accounted for throughout the production process.

  5. Communication and Collaboration: Costume assistants work closely with actors, Costume Designers, and other members of the production team. Effective communication and collaboration are essential skills.

Skills Required

To excel as a Costume Assistant in Melbourne, certain skills and attributes are highly valued:

  1. Sewing Skills: A strong foundation in basic sewing techniques is essential for making alterations and repairs to costumes.

  2. Attention to Detail: Precision is key when it comes to fitting costumes and maintaining their condition.

  3. Creativity: Having a creative eye is beneficial for sourcing or creating costumes that accurately reflect the character and period.

  4. Time Management: Productions often run on tight schedules, so effective time management is crucial to meet deadlines.

  5. Flexibility: The ability to adapt to changing circumstances and requirements is a valuable trait in the dynamic world of entertainment.
